In the United States, teenagers traveling by climbing onto train roofs have been taken into police custody for endangering their lives.

The New York Police Department, using drone technology, located and apprehended five teenagers who were riding on the roofs of trains.

This activity, known as ‘subway surfing’ or ‘train surfing,’ is prohibited in New York as well as in many major cities worldwide.

Statistics show that many people have lost their lives in recent years as a result of subway surfing.
